- What you'll do The System Accountability and Settings team is responsible for advising on system level policy issues.
In this role you will work as part of a team to contribute to high-impact, cross cutting policy work focused on improving the way the health system operates to achieve better health outcomes for people and their families.
This includes: Providing advice on health system settings and whether they continue to deliver Government priorities and their statutory functions.
This includes legislation and other conventional instruments.Influencing and advising on Government priorities for the health system.Supporting policy work to develop the next Government Policy Statement for Health and key priorities for the health system.Working across agencies like the Treasury, Department of the Prime Minister and Cabinet and the Public Service Commission to align health with wider system goals.At an analyst level, this is your chance to join a high performing group and learn off some of the best.
You will be given the opportunity to shadow senior and principal analysts and lead pieces of policy work.
